  • Fun Facts About Golden Retrievers

    Did you know that Golden Retrievers were originally bred as hunting dogs? Yep, these gentle giants were once used to retrieve game for hunters. But don’t worry, they’ve come a long way since then. Today, they’re more likely to be found fetching tennis balls in the backyard than hunting in the wild. Here are a few more fun facts about these amazing dogs:

    • Golden Retrievers were first bred in Scotland in the 1800s.
    • They have a double coat that helps protect them from harsh weather conditions.
    • They’re one of the top three most popular dog breeds in the United States.
    • Many Golden Retrievers have gone on to become famous, appearing in movies and TV shows.

    The Importance of Responsible Pet Ownership

    Owning a Golden Retriever is a big responsibility. These dogs require a lot of care and attention to thrive. From regular grooming to proper training, there’s a lot that goes into raising a happy and healthy Golden. But the rewards are well worth the effort. Here are a few tips to help you become a responsible Golden owner:

    Provide Proper Nutrition

    Golden Retrievers have specific dietary needs. Make sure you’re feeding them high-quality food that meets their nutritional requirements. Avoid table scraps and stick to a consistent feeding schedule to keep them healthy and strong.

    Exercise Regularly

    Goldens are active dogs that need plenty of exercise. Take them for long walks, play fetch, or let them run around in the park. Not only will this keep them physically fit, but it will also help them burn off excess energy and prevent behavioral issues.

    Visit the Vet Regularly

    Regular vet check-ups are essential for maintaining your Golden’s health. Keep up with vaccinations, parasite prevention, and routine exams to catch any potential health issues early on. Your vet can also provide advice on how to keep your Golden in top condition.

    Golden Retrievers as Therapy Dogs

    One of the most impressive roles Golden Retrievers play is as therapy dogs. These dogs provide comfort and support to people in hospitals, nursing homes, schools, and other settings. Their calm demeanor and ability to connect with people make them perfect for this type of work. Here are a few reasons why Golden Retrievers excel as therapy dogs:

    • They have a gentle and patient nature.
    • They’re highly trainable and obedient.
    • They’re great at reading human emotions.
    • They bring joy and comfort to those in need.
